We begin to understand behavior differently when we: understand how the brain perceives and processes information, responds to stress, and can be regulated. This change in understanding will alter the way we greet, interact, correct, soothe, and teach others. Participants will leave with a list of effective ways to help themselves and others regulate to increase the likelihood of positive relationships, effective learning, and decreased stress.

Learning Objectives:
1. Participants can explain the functions of the brain regions
2. Participants can demonstrate the sequence of engagement
3. Participants can develop plans for self-regulation
4. Participants can demonstrate co-regulation
